Product Packages Assist Diversification

Accountant's Minute 283

What is your firm’s point of difference?  From a SMEs’ point of view most accountancy firms look the same – the majority provide a service relating to the preparation of annual financial accounts and income tax returns for businesses, superannuation funds, individuals.

Some accountants have ventured into diversification by creating industry specialities for activities such as:

  • Marino Wool
  • Cotton
  • Beef Cattle
  • Horticulture
  • Medical Practices
  • Pharmacies
  • Dental Practices
  • Builders
  • Specialist Tradie Businesses

Within these industries some accountants have become “experts” because they have developed detailed knowledge of how these industries operate.  They have “dug into the records and systems of those businesses” so that they are able to develop management accounting systems that contribute to the information that the management team receives to enable the leaders and all of the team members to better perform their role within the business.

The CommBank Accounting Market Pulse released in early May 2021 has really put “diversification” into the spotlight because they identified that only 5% of the firms that they surveyed for the production of the report “will not be diversifying services in the next few years”.

The highest rating area for new products and services to be developed as part of this diversification process was nominated in the report as being “Business Advisory Services”.

What then is the “point of difference” that the marketplace will notice?

It could be the specialisation within individual industries or it could be that because of reading articles on a particular industry and examining the way that Key Performance Indicators could be better used within a business that an accountant becomes known as an “expert” in a particular industry.

“The expert status” may have been earned because of contributions to social media relative to SMEs or individual industries or problems that confront a range of SMEs or writing articles for industry journals.

To be seen as an “expert“ an accountant needs to have developed a detailed understanding of how an individual business operates in a far greater depth than the knowledge that is normally accumulated from the preparation of annual financial accounts and preparing income tax returns including:

  • How does the business operate in its various components?
  • What are the key components?
  • How are the costs of the individual operations calculated?
  • Is there an effective job costing system in operation?
  • How does the inventory system operate – is there effective monitoring of the level of investment in inventory?
  • Is there strong control on debtors including close analysis on “debtors’ days outstanding” and prompting of customers when their payments are due?
  • Are informative Key Performance Indicator Reports being prepared?

Developing a reputation that an accountancy, business advisory, Chief Financial Officer Services, bookkeeping firm has an “expert status”, either for individuals within the firm or the firm as a whole is a significant contribution to that professional firm developing a reputation that it offers a “diversified range of services for their SME clients”.
